Detailed explanation-1: -The professional requirement of a teacher as explained in the UNESCO publication is/are mastery over the subject and competency for teaching, innovativeness in approach and teaching strategies and justice to the profession.

Detailed explanation-3: -Professional development best practices frequently include these five core features: integrated content & pedagogy; coherence with standards and policies; active learning opportunities; mentoring/coaching/apprenticing; and individual learning.
Detailed explanation-4: -On the most basic level, the definition of “professional teacher” refers to the status of a person who is paid to teach. It can also, on a higher level, refer to teachers who represent the best in the profession and set the highest standard for best practice.
Detailed explanation-5: -It has been identified that students expect their teachers to be innovative, patient, professional, and confident along with other qualities. Subject knowledge, sense of humour and method of teaching are considered some of the inspiring traits of a teacher.
